Al, Ben, and Cal played a round of card games, each game having exactly one winner.
- The player who first won three games was to be the winner of the round.
- No player won two games in succession.
- Al was the first dealer, but not the last.
- Ben was the second dealer.
- The players sat in fixed positions around a table with the player on the current dealer's left the next dealer.
- When a player was the dealer for a game he did not win that game.
Who won the round?
If the Players are A,B,C then the possible winners are BC,AC,AB,BC,AC,AB in that sequence the game has to finish before 7th game else 3 will not be satisfied. so possible winning sequence are
BABCAB or BCBCAB or BCABAB or BCABCB all resulting in B being the winner.
